How to make Corporate Videos easily accessible

Want to implement video accessibility without the hassle? In this webinar, we’ll show you how to do it easily and effectively — with the right tools.

Table of contents:

The Accessibility Strengthening Act (BFSG) will take effect in June 2025, requiring companies to make digital content — including videos and livestreams — accessible to all users.

In our first accessibility webinar, we covered the legal foundations and key requirements.
Now it’s time to get practical: We’ll show you how an accessible video player and features like transcripts and captions can help you meet most of the requirements — quickly and easily.

What to expect:

  • Recap: What exactly does the BFSG require for videos and livestreams?
  • Getting started: How an accessible video player already covers the majority of requirements
  • Hands-on guidance: Easily add transcripts, captions, and audio descriptions with the right tools
  • Live demo: Step-by-step walkthrough of accessibility features in action
  • Practical tips: How to get internal buy-in and reduce resistance within your organization

Who's it for?

This webinar is for anyone working with video in a company — from internal communications and marketing to HR and IT.
It’s especially valuable for those who need to tackle accessibility and are looking for a realistic, hands-on starting point.
